Swiss-American deeptech company building chip-scale multicolor comb-laser optical interconnects for AI clusters and data centers; public sources place headquarters in Lausanne, Switzerland, while some registries also list Rue de Lausanne 64 in Renens.
Primary product
ATLAS external-laser small form-factor pluggable (ELSFP) comb-laser module for co-packaged optics

Enlightra news · Dec 2025
Announced $15M in funding, a 25-person team, 8- and 16-channel lasers, and a 2027 pilot-production target for chip-scale multiwavelength laser links.
Enlightra news · Nov 2025
Reported a joint APL Photonics result with WinPhoS demonstrating a 262 TOPS photonic AI accelerator.
Enlightra news · Oct 2025
Showcased an O-band comb laser based on proprietary silicon-nitride ring-resonator technology and described readiness for ELSFP/CPO architectures.
Enlightra news · Jun 2025
Described installation of dual-microcomb technology at Universidad de Alcalá for EU-funded seismic-sensing work.
